تأثير الأصل في تركيز عنصري الآزوت والفوسفور في المجموع الخضري لصنف التفاح Golden delicious
Abstract
The study was performed over the years (2014-2015) in Barshin Research Station- General Commission for Scientific Agriculture Research on the apple trees age of 15 in grafted with Golden Delicious Cultivar on two rootstocks, (strong MM109 and half strong MM106). The study focused on the effect of the rootstock on the concentration of each of the elements (N-P) in the leaves and branches of the Golden delicious Cultivar grafted on those rootstocks. The concentration of nitrogen and phosphorus in the leaves was high at the beginning of the growing season and gradually decreased with the growth season progressing. However, with the retention of leaves at the end of the growth season at a higher concentration of nitrogen and phosphorus when grow on MM109 except for the concentration of phosphorus at 2014, rootstock MM106. In the branches, we find that the concentration of nitrogen decreased significantly during the period between June and August to maintain its level later. The concentration of phosphorus was high at the beginning of the growth season and then decrease during t[1]he June period to come back and rise gradually until the end of the growth season and both studied rootstocks, In general, noticed that the accumulation of nitrogen and phosphorus in the branches during the end of the growth season is close to both.
أجري البحث على مدى عامين (2014 , 2015) في محطة بحوث برشين التابعة للهيئة العامة للبحوث العلمية الزراعية على أشجار تفاح بعمر 15 عاماً من الصنف Golden delicious مطعمة على أصلين (قوي MM109 و نصف قوي MM106). ترّكزت الدراسة حول تأثير الأصل في تركيز كل من عنصري(N-P) في أوراق وفروع الصنف Golden delicious المطعم على تلك الأصول. لوحظ أن تركيز عنصري الآزوت والفوسفور في الأوراق مرتفع في بداية موسم النمو وينخفض بشكل تدريجي مع تقدم موسم النمو لكن مع احتفاظ الأوراق في نهاية موسم النمو بتركيز أعلى من الآزوت والفوسفور عند التطعيم على الأصل MM109 باستثناء تركيز عنصر الفوسفور في موسم 2014 فقد كان تراكمه أكبر لدى الأصل MM106. أما في الأفرع نجد أن تركيز الآزوت ينخفض بشكل كبير خلال الفترة الواقعة بين حزيران وآب ليحافظ على مستواه لاحقاً, أما تركيز عنصر الفوسفور فقد كان مرتفع في بداية موسم النمو ومن ثم ينخفض خلال فترة حزيران ليعود ويرتفع بشكل تدريجي حتى نهاية موسم النمو ولكلا الأصلين المدروسين, وبشكل عام نلاحظ أن تراكم عنصري الآزوت والفوسفور في الأفرع خلال نهاية موسم النمو متقارب لكلا الأصلين.
